質問

UIPageViewControllerを使用して、スワイプ時にリンクされたデータを表示しています。すべてのデバイスで機能しますが、iPhone 5/5s で問題が発生します。電話の端 (画面の黒い部分) からスワイプすると、次の子ビュー コントローラーが表示されず、メイン ビュー コントローラーがポップされてしまいます。

この状況にどう対処すればよいでしょうか?

役に立ちましたか?

解決

これは次によって制御されます。 interactivePopGestureRecognizer ナビゲーションコントローラーの。以下を使用して無効にできます。

self.navigationController.interactivePopGestureRecognizer.enabled = NO;
ライセンス: CC-BY-SA帰属
所属していません StackOverflow
scroll top